What is Canva?
Canva is a visuals layout app that aims to allow you design visual materials without needing comprehensive graphic design experience. Generally, the tool is used to create social media graphics, basic videos, presentations, slides, posters and also other aesthetic possessions– and a wide range of customizable templates and aristocracy complimentary pictures is provided to aid users do so quickly.
Canva
Canva
Unlike typical graphic design tools like Adobe Illustrator and also Photoshop, Canva’s knowing contour is created to be exceptionally mild. This implies that its function collection is much more basic that these sorts of ‘pro’ remedies– but its pricing is significantly lower than them as well.
Released in 2013 by modern technology entrepreneur Melanie Perkins, Canva is currently a widely prominent service for developing designs, flaunting over 100 million monthly active individuals in over 190 countries.
Over 13 billion designs have actually been developed with the tool and also 3,200 personnel now help the firm.
How does Canva work?
Canva can be utilized either in a internet internet browser or as a downloadable application (for Mac, COMPUTER, Chromebook, iphone or Android).
It gives you three vital things to aid you develop your layout:
- themes– pre-designed designs that you can use for a wide range of applications (for example to create discussions, video clips, adverts, charts or infographics ).
- ‘ elements’– royalty cost-free images, video clips as well as graphics that you can include in your Canva themes.
- a drag and also drop editor that allows you relocate elements around a layout.
In addition, Canva supplies controls for editing the colours as well as fonts used on a design template; it also lets you produce personalized themes.
The concept is that you simply choose a template, drop some content into it, make a couple of tweaks and afterwards export your style for use online or as a printed thing.

Modifying video clips in Canva.
In addition to letting you develop ‘static’ layouts, Canva lets you create videos also. The process for video clip creation operates in a extensively similar way to designing static content– you select a theme, modify it, and also add clips to your video as essential.
Video design template instances.
Video clip template instances.
Clips can either be imported to Canva’s uploads area, or you can add them from its comprehensive library of supply videos (which you’ll locate in its ‘Elements’ area). You can use your cam to record video straight into Canva.
Surfing supply video clips in Canva.
Searching stock videos in Canva.
The clips themselves can be fine-tuned– for instance, you can crop, flip or animate them. However one specific ‘tweaking’ function that’s worth selecting as being especially outstanding is Canva’s new video clip background elimination attribute (pictured listed below).
Utilizing the video history removal tool in Canva.
Making use of the video clip background elimination tool in Canva.
This is just readily available in BETA setting for now, and also just works with video clips that are 90 seconds or much less in size, it’s very efficient at removing out active histories behind speakers– as well as just as simple to use as Canva’s history elimination device for static images.
Once you’ve obtained your video in position, a timeline lets you drag and also drop them right into place, cut them and develop your last edit. You can likewise add audio to your video clip from a royalty-free collection of over 25,000 opus/ sound effects.
Canva video clip editing timeline.
Canva video editing timeline.
Although the video creation performance on offer from Canva is no place near as comprehensive as that which you ‘d discover in a dedicated video clip modifying application– you won’t have the ability to have fun with a wide variety of changes, or skillfully quality your video web content, for example– it’s exceptionally useful, and also the integrated supply video clips as well as audio collections can assist customers conserve a lot of time and money.

Creating graphes in Canva.
Although Canva is commonly taken a best device for producing social media graphics, it provides you some actually beneficial ( and also often neglected) functions for creating graphs and also graphes too.
You can produce as much as 11 different kinds of graph utilizing Canva, including bar charts, line graphs, pie charts, histograms and even more.
The function is extraordinarily easy to use– you merely enter your information right into a table on the left hand side of the Canva interface, which Canva after that instantly becomes a graph or chart (see screenshot listed below).
These can be exported to a variety of documents styles, or installed on web sites by means of a code snippet (the latter approach of presentation giving you a method to upgrade your information in Canva as well as reveal one of the most up to day graphs on your website instantly).
Developing a graph in Canva.
Producing a graph in Canva.
For me, this is a standout function of the tool that provides you a really easy means to existing stats in an very eye-catching, on-brand method.

Exporting your projects.
When you’ve produced your layout or video in Canva, you can export it to a selection of styles, specifically:.
- PNG.
- JPG.
- PDF (low-res and also print high quality).
- SVG.
- MP4.
- GIF.
- PPTX ( by means of an app– extra on this later).
To be straightforward, comparative to specialist style devices ( or perhaps similar ‘prosumer’ tools like Adobe Express), this is fairly a little variety of outcome styles, as well as stands for one of the crucial drawbacks of Canva.
If you utilize a expert graphics or video modifying bundle, you’ll have the ability to export your material right into practically any kind of style going– yet Canva truly restricts your alternatives here.
Canva outcome choices.
Significantly, you can’t export to Adobe Photoshop’s PSD style, suggesting that if you want to start a design off in Canva and afterwards send it to a expert visuals designer for enhancement, you’re out of good luck. (Workarounds for addressing this situation exist– entailing converting documents to PDF and also making use of third-party tools to separate layers out– however they’re cumbersome).
And also just one video export style is provided: MP4 ( without choices given to adjust its size or high quality).
Currently, to be reasonable, Canva does cover the essentials with its result layouts, as well as a lot of its individuals won’t really require a bunch of extra ones; the key goal of the product is to let individuals develop rapidly, and also export just. For many applications, the series of export layouts will be fine ( specifically if you’re making use of Canva to produce content that’s destined to be consumed online).
Some customers will miss the flexibility to result in a style of their very own deciding on.

Can you back up a Canva task?
Canva utilizes a traditional documents as well as folder based method to arranging your design, it’s crucial to keep in mind that there isn’t really a method to back up your jobs making use of the system.
You can recoup removed declare a collection period– after erasing a layout, it’s kept in a garbage folder for 30 days before being permanently removed (if you erase a team, that team as well as its web content can be recovered for as much as 14 days).
While these grace periods are welcome, they’re no substitute for being able to back up your tasks to a tool and reimport them in the event of unexpected deletion of a project (or loss of accessibility to a Canva account).
Yes, you can export your files to PNGs, JPGs and so on– but these will certainly flatten all the layers in your layout, meaning that when you re-import them to Canva, they’re no more editable.

Pricing as well as worth for money
Until now, we’ve checked out all the essential functions of Canva; yet not its prices. Allow’s study that now.
Canva rates plans
There are three primary versions of Canva to take into consideration:
- Canva Free– $0 monthly
- Canva Pro– $12.99 per month (for one individual).
- Canva for Teams– Variable prices (starting at $14.99 each month for approximately 5 users).
If you spend for your Canva intend on an annual basis, a discount of 16% is applied.
Based on a vetting procedure, reduced or totally free strategies are provided to educational companies; as well as non-profits can use Canva free of cost.
Canva rates table.
Canva rates table.
In terms of the distinctions in between these three plans, the essential things to watch out for are as complies with:.
- Seats– the number of customers differs by strategy, with the complimentary strategy as well as Canva Pro both offering simply one user account, and also the ‘Canva for Teams’ plan letting you buy multiple seats.
- Layouts– the paid-for strategies give you significantly more themes than the complimentary one. You obtain a monstrous 610,000 layouts to have fun with on the ‘Canva Pro’ and ‘Canva for Teams’ strategies ( yet you still obtain accessibility to a extremely generous 250,000 cost-free templates on the $0 plan).
- Images as well as videos — the paid-for plans give you access to over 100+ million supply graphics, photos and videos ; the totally free plan offers you a large variety of images and graphics (‘ hundreds of thousands,’ according to Canva), however no video clips.
- Brand name sets– if you wish to use your very own brand name colors as well as fonts easily in Canva, you’ll need to be on a paid-for plan. On the ‘Pro’ strategy, you can produce as much as 100 Brand kits; on the ‘Canva for Teams’ plan, the limit is 300.
- Storage area– the complimentary plan gives you 5GB of cloud storage space; the ‘Pro’ strategy gives 1TB; as well as on the ‘Canva for Teams’ strategy, you obtain 1TB per user.
- Clear histories– if you wish to output a style with a clear history, you’ll require to be on a costs plan.
- User controls– just the ‘Canva for Teams’ strategy supplies controls over what can be submitted to or edited in Canva.
- Assistance– as gone over over, reaction times are quicker if you’re on a professional variation of Canva (with turn-around time for inquiries being considerably quicker on the ‘Canva for Teams’ strategy).
